Output 538146fd49b574d352837a626395b85644cbcc8e016f3394cc43f4b9c66f74a8:10

value
549094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d40c685653fbf06a34e7a18871a2368ae943224 OP_EQUALVERIFY OP_CHECKSIG
address
183UdT5oujeqWH5kgVuPYQGPWPFp7BL3ZX
transaction
538146fd49b574d352837a626395b85644cbcc8e016f3394cc43f4b9c66f74a8
spent
true